Nope.
Nectar won't even let you have them if you put items in the basket on Amazon and then take down the site, go to Nectar and then Amazon via their route - the items are still in basket and you effectively paid for them when going via Nectar, but unless the WHOLE transaction was carried via Nectar they won't let you have them.
